Transaction 67a50d141277909a64350c209218abed5bf3737187c3b3ccd58bde75500d85ab
1 Input
1 Output
-
67a50d141277909a64350c209218abed5bf3737187c3b3ccd58bde75500d85ab:0
- value
- 549956
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ce958e3dd497d506f253a80fb476acb857c29a7b
- address
- bc1qe62cu0w5jl2sdujn4q8mga4vhptu9xnmn0ad6a